Image plays an important role in serval application in our day-to-day actives. One of
the key concepts in processing of digital image is image enhancement. The enhancement of image
helps in identifying the target object. The features present in the image need to be enhanced for
obtaining high visual quality. To realize image enhancement different type of techniques are
involved and presented in this paper. Images taken in low-light situations frequently exhibit
characteristics like lower level of brightness, inadequate contrast, a limited grayscale, colour
deformations, and significant disruption, all of which have a negative impact on the quality of the
visual effects on human eyes and severely limit the effectiveness of many automated vision
frameworks. The effect of lower contrast images is clearly observed in underwater images, CC
footage images, satellite images, areal images, medical images etc. The work presented covers the
existing enhancement techniques, availability of datasets for performing the techniques, finally
the assessment metrics involved in describing the enhancement quality of image are discussed.
